On November 30, the final judging for the “High School Girls Miss Contest 2025” was held to determine the cutest high school girl in Japan, and Ms. Ako was chosen as the grand prix winner.
Ms. Ako said
There were times when I was told cruel things, but my friends and everyone encouraged me and I was able to get over it,” she said tearfully.
She tearfully revealed her hardships.

However, immediately after winning the grand prix, a controversial image was published on SNS.
The revealing account “DEATHDOL NOTE” posted a picture on its official X page, quoting the article in which Ako won the grand prix. It is dated November 30, ‛24.
One woman is sitting at the counter of a restaurant, holding a bottle of Korean soju in her hand while hiding her face with her hand. Because her face is hidden, it is difficult to tell from the photo whether this is Ms. Ako or not. It is also unclear from this alone whether she actually drank alcohol.

We sent an e-mail to “with t,” the company that handles Ms. Ako’s work and interviews, asking them to confirm the facts about the allegations and what they would do in the future, but we did not receive a response by the deadline.
The Tourism Association, which has appointed Ms. Ako as its PR ambassador, responded to this website’s inquiry, “We have yet to receive an explanation from Ms. Ako,
We have not received any explanation from Ms. Ako yet. She is a local girl and we want to support her. At this point, nothing (such as the dismissal of the ambassadors) has been decided.
